Enhancing Retail Operations With An EPOS System

In today’s fast-paced and competitive retail market, businesses are constantly seeking ways to streamline their operations and improve their efficiency One tool that has become crucial for retailers is an Electronic Point of Sale (EPOS) system EPOS systems offer a wide range of features and benefits that can help retail businesses to optimize their processes, increase sales, and provide better customer service.

An EPOS system is essentially a combination of hardware and software that enables retailers to process transactions, manage inventory, track sales data, and more The hardware component typically includes a cash register, barcode scanner, receipt printer, and card terminal, while the software provides the interface through which transactions are processed and data is managed.

One of the key benefits of an EPOS system for retail businesses is its ability to streamline the checkout process With an EPOS system, transactions can be processed quickly and efficiently, reducing waiting times for customers and improving overall satisfaction The system can also accept a variety of payment methods, including credit and debit cards, mobile payments, and contactless transactions, making it easier for customers to pay for their purchases.

In addition to speeding up transactions, an EPOS system can also help retailers to track sales data and monitor inventory levels in real time This information can be used to identify trends, analyze customer behavior, and make informed decisions about pricing, promotions, and stock management By having access to up-to-date sales data, retailers can better understand their customers’ preferences and tailor their offerings to meet their needs.
